Transaction 9dd575636dd57121ed5d25e82c0165b6ec5a4c7a9eb1189749f997f00aa3ef72
1 Input
1 Output
-
9dd575636dd57121ed5d25e82c0165b6ec5a4c7a9eb1189749f997f00aa3ef72:0
- value
- 250516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d677c9de9d41b2df77cf202b3392292def09f611 OP_EQUAL
- address
- 3MF22ef15LAqHSMnzfJykRC4jzckKWLiWy